1. Conners CBRS

If you suspect that your child is struggling with ADHD it is essential to consult an expert in mental health. Most often doctors will recommend you to a psychologist for an evaluation. This is a great way to ensure that you receive the correct diagnosis and get the treatment you require. The Conners Comprehensive Behavior Rating Scale is a tool that psychologists use to determine ADHD symptoms. This test is designed to evaluate children and adolescents. It includes ratings from parents, teachers and the youth themselves. It also features a clinical index that helps doctors interpret the results.

The questionnaire was designed to ensure that it's as easy as possible for the person taking it. The questionnaire includes a set of questions about how often certain behaviors are observed. Zero means "never," and three means "always."

The psychologist may also utilize a 25-item Clinical Index to help them better understand symptoms and their severity. This is important because individuals may not agree when they fill the rating scales. This could lead to a misdiagnosis. To avoid this, a psychologist may employ a variety of assessment tools to make sure they are making the right diagnosis.

Conners CBRS can be a useful tool, but it does have its limitations. It is subjective and therefore not always reliable. According to the assessment publisher the accuracy of the assessment is around 78 percent of time. However, that doesn't mean it should be dismissed. It is a valuable tool for those who are seeking the appropriate treatment for their ADHD symptoms.

2. Test of Variables of Attention (TOVA)

TOVA is FDA-approved and can help to identify objectively ADHD. The test is administered using a computer, and involves watching visual stimuli in the form letters or shapes. The test participant is asked to press a button every time a particular letter is shown, but refrains from pressing the button for any other letters. This allows the test to determine the individual's consistency in response and errors. Over time, TOVA was able to accurately identify more than 86 percent of cases of ADHD. The test results are combined with clinical data to make a diagnosis.

TOVA is also used to monitor treatment effectiveness for patients suffering from ADHD. By comparing TOVA scores before and after treatment it is possible to measure the effect of medication on an individual's attention and performance. This is particularly important because the symptoms of ADHD can have a profound negative effect on a person's performance and quality of life.

The TOVA test is widely used around the world, and is considered to be the most reliable method of testing attention. This is primarily due to its ability to capture an accurate response time by using a microswitch that eliminates the error inherent in using a keyboard or mouse. The test has been made standard for both genders, and has been shown to be reliable in identifying ADHD. The test has also been proven to be unbiased, and free of practice effects.

3. Behavioral Therapy

Behavioral therapy is one of the most well-known treatments for mental health disorders. It is based on the idea that all behavior is learned, and therefore, can be altered. It concentrates on changing negative or unwanted behaviours by teaching new, beneficial patterns of behavior that replace or reduce undesirable behaviors. It is a highly efficient treatment for a variety of mental health conditions and can be beneficial for adults of all ages.

There are a variety of types of behavioral therapy that are available, including Rational Emotive Behavior Therapy (REBT), Dialectical Behavior Therapy, and Cognitive Behavioral Therapy. REBT is primarily focused on overcoming the irrational belief system and learning how to better deal with emotions. DBT teaches people a variety of techniques to assist them in managing difficult emotions and improve their ability to manage stress and anxiety. CBT integrates the behavioral therapy that focuses on patterns of action as well as cognitive therapy which focuses on the thought processes that influence behavior. In all cases, the aim of CBT is helping people overcome challenges and lead an enjoyable, fulfilled life.
